A reunited pair that were completed in 1903 for Colonel George R. Fearing of the Newport Artillery Company. He built “The Orchard” in Newport R.I. The gold inlay on the top levers is also prominent on the front gate pillars. The guns are solid with different LOP. One gun is 14 7/8″ and the other is 14″.
Both guns show moderate signs of use, with wear to the bluing on the barrels and moderate handling marks on the stocks. Gun number 2 of the set also appears to have intermittent ejector issues.
